diff --git a/Documentation/ABI/testing/sysfs-nvmem-cells b/Documentation/ABI/testing/sysfs-nvmem-cells
new file mode 100644
index 000000000000..7af70adf3690
--- /dev/null
+++ b/Documentation/ABI/testing/sysfs-nvmem-cells
@@ -0,0 +1,21 @@
+What: /sys/bus/nvmem/devices/.../cells/<cell-name>
+Date: May 2023
+KernelVersion: 6.5
+Contact: Miquel Raynal <miquel.raynal@bootlin.com>
+Description:
+ The "cells" folder contains one file per cell exposed by the
+ NVMEM device. The name of the file is: <name>@<where>, with
+ <name> being the cell name and <where> its location in the NVMEM
+ device, in hexadecimal (without the '0x' prefix, to mimic device
+ tree node names). The length of the file is the size of the cell
+ (when known). The content of the file is the binary content of
+ the cell (may sometimes be ASCII, likely without trailing
+ character).
+ Note: This file is only present if CONFIG_NVMEM_SYSFS
+ is enabled.
+
+ Example::
+
+ hexdump -C /sys/bus/nvmem/devices/1-00563/cells/product-name@d
+ 00000000 54 4e 34 38 4d 2d 50 2d 44 4e |TN48M-P-DN|
+ 0000000a

diff --git a/Documentation/devicetree/bindings/iio/adc/maxim,max34408.yaml b/Documentation/devicetree/bindings/iio/adc/maxim,max34408.yaml
new file mode 100644
index 000000000000..4cba856e8d47
--- /dev/null
+++ b/Documentation/devicetree/bindings/iio/adc/maxim,max34408.yaml
@@ -0,0 +1,139 @@
+# SPDX-License-Identifier: (GPL-2.0 OR BSD-2-Clause)
+%YAML 1.2
+---
+$id: http://devicetree.org/schemas/iio/adc/maxim,max34408.yaml#
+$schema: http://devicetree.org/meta-schemas/core.yaml#
+
+title: Maxim MAX34408/MAX34409 current monitors with overcurrent control
+
+maintainers:
+ - Ivan Mikhaylov <fr0st61te@gmail.com>
+
+description: |
+ The MAX34408/MAX34409 are two- and four-channel current monitors that are
+ configured and monitored with a standard I2C/SMBus serial interface. Each
+ unidirectional current sensor offers precision high-side operation with a
+ low full-scale sense voltage. The devices automatically sequence through
+ two or four channels and collect the current-sense samples and average them
+ to reduce the effect of impulse noise. The raw ADC samples are compared to
+ user-programmable digital thresholds to indicate overcurrent conditions.
+ Overcurrent conditions trigger a hardware output to provide an immediate
+ indication to shut down any necessary external circuitry.
+
+ Specifications about the devices can be found at:
+ https://www.analog.com/media/en/technical-documentation/data-sheets/MAX34408-MAX34409.pdf

diff --git a/Documentation/devicetree/bindings/iio/pressure/honeywell,hsc030pa.yaml b/Documentation/devicetree/bindings/iio/pressure/honeywell,hsc030pa.yaml
new file mode 100644
index 000000000000..65a24ed67b3c
--- /dev/null
+++ b/Documentation/devicetree/bindings/iio/pressure/honeywell,hsc030pa.yaml
@@ -0,0 +1,142 @@
+# SPDX-License-Identifier: (GPL-2.0-only OR BSD-2-Clause)
+%YAML 1.2
+---
+$id: http://devicetree.org/schemas/iio/pressure/honeywell,hsc030pa.yaml#
+$schema: http://devicetree.org/meta-schemas/core.yaml#
+
+title: Honeywell TruStability HSC and SSC pressure sensor series
+
+description: |
+ support for Honeywell TruStability HSC and SSC digital pressure sensor
+ series.
+
+ These sensors have either an I2C, an SPI or an analog interface. Only the
+ digital versions are supported by this driver.
+
+ There are 118 models with different pressure ranges available in each family.
+ The vendor calls them "HSC series" and "SSC series". All of them have an
+ identical programming model but differ in pressure range, unit and transfer
+ function.
+
+ To support different models one needs to specify the pressure range as well
+ as the transfer function. Pressure range can either be provided via
+ pressure-triplet (directly extracted from the part number) or in case it's
+ a custom chip via numerical range limits converted to pascals.
+
+ The transfer function defines the ranges of raw conversion values delivered
+ by the sensor. pmin-pascal and pmax-pascal corespond to the minimum and
+ maximum pressure that can be measured.
+
+ Please note that in case of an SPI-based sensor, the clock signal should not
+ exceed 800kHz and the MOSI signal is not required.
+
+ Specifications about the devices can be found at:
+ https://prod-edam.honeywell.com/content/dam/honeywell-edam/sps/siot/en-us/products/sensors/pressure-sensors/board-mount-pressure-sensors/trustability-hsc-series/documents/sps-siot-trustability-hsc-series-high-accuracy-board-mount-pressure-sensors-50099148-a-en-ciid-151133.pdf
+ https://prod-edam.honeywell.com/content/dam/honeywell-edam/sps/siot/en-us/products/sensors/pressure-sensors/board-mount-pressure-sensors/trustability-ssc-series/documents/sps-siot-trustability-ssc-series-standard-accuracy-board-mount-pressure-sensors-50099533-a-en-ciid-151134.pdf
